  • Abstract
    The optical performance monitoring method using asynchronous amplitude histograms was introduced. Its capability to monitor both SNR and waveform distortion due to chromatic dispersion was experimentally confirmed using a 10 Gbit/s optical NRZ signal, and bit-rate flexibility from 10 to 160 Gbit/s optical RZ signal was also discussed. This method is intrinsically flexible with respect to the signal format and modulation format, and is a useful candidate for optical signal quality monitoring in optical networks in the future.
